Transaction edb70e819d71762153afcd297943880173572638b11f4c63635b95c11a94cd89

1 Input
2 Outputs
  • edb70e819d71762153afcd297943880173572638b11f4c63635b95c11a94cd89:0
  • value  1590000
    address  15zfUXQv4hyQhj7y7TTjR6h2zWEVzqDdyt
  • edb70e819d71762153afcd297943880173572638b11f4c63635b95c11a94cd89:1
  • value  25517535
    address  3Mw37nHPYVDFCuk1JAM7Km5yjFTazBtSGD